31
File -> Open KB -> Build and Test All con GXtest 3.0 Sebastián Grattarola @sebagra Abstracta #GX3533

Build and test all

  • Upload
    genexus

  • View
    150

  • Download
    0

Embed Size (px)

DESCRIPTION

Build and test all

Citation preview

Page 1: Build and test all

#GX24 #GX24

File -> Open KB -> Build and Test All con GXtest 3.0

Sebastián Grattarola

@sebagra Abstracta

#GX3533

Page 2: Build and test all

#GX24

Automatización

Page 3: Build and test all

#GX24

Automatización

#GX3533

Aumentar la productividad HUMANA

Page 4: Build and test all

#GX24

Automatización del testing

#GX3533

Aumentar la productividad HUMANA

y la CALIDAD del software

Page 5: Build and test all

Automatización avanzada

Page 6: Build and test all

#GX24

Necesitamos una herramienta

#GX24 #GX3533

Page 7: Build and test all

Desafío: elegir la herramienta correcta

#GX3533

Page 8: Build and test all

3.0

Page 9: Build and test all

#GX24

Agenda

GXtest for Smart Devices

Otras herramientas (para el desarrollador y el tester)

GXtest for developers

#GX24 #GX3533

Page 10: Build and test all

#GX24

Las pruebas del desarrollador

#GX24 #GX3533

1. Analizo y hago

cambios

2. ¿Qué impacta?

3. ¿Qué debo

probar?

4. ¿Con que

datos?

5. F5 y pruebo

Page 11: Build and test all

#GX24

Mis pruebas: ¿Y si pudiera...?

#GX24 #GX3533

D V Guardarlas Escribirlas

P Ejecutarlas

automáticamente H Auto-generarlas

$ Sin comprar

otro producto Todo desde mi

Page 12: Build and test all

#GX24

for developers

Page 13: Build and test all
Page 14: Build and test all
Page 15: Build and test all

#GX24

Ventajas para el desarollador

#GX24 #GX3533

Pruebas + Datos todo en la KB

No más ejecuciones manuales

! Pruebas impactadas

por los cambios

g Compartir mis

pruebas

Page 16: Build and test all

#GX24 #GX3533

Aumentar la productividad del desarrollador

y la calidad del producto

Page 17: Build and test all

for Smart Devices

Page 18: Build and test all

#GX24

SD Test Case

#GX3533

Page 19: Build and test all

#GX24

Nuevos comandos SD

ROTATE SCREEN

TAP

SWIPE

#GX3533

Page 20: Build and test all

#GX24

Mix de casos de prueba

#GX3533

Page 21: Build and test all

#GX24

Ejecución

EMULADORES DISPOSITIVOS REALES

#GX3533

Page 22: Build and test all

#GX24

SABELO: Smart Automatic moBile device sElector for Long term cOverage

S5 Nexus

4 HTC One

Test 1 %

Test 2 %

Test 3 %

S5 Nexus

4 HTC One

Test 1 %

Test 2 %

Test 3 %

S5 Nexus

4 HTC One

Test 1 %

Test 2 %

Test 3 %

Ejecución 1 Ejecución 2 Ejecución 3

#GX3533

Page 23: Build and test all

#GX24

SABELO: Smart Automatic moBile device sElector for Long term cOverage

S5 Nexus

4 HTC One

Test 1 % % %

Test 2 % % %

Test 3 % % %

#GX3533

Page 24: Build and test all

#GX24 #GX3533

Aumentar la productividad del tester

y la calidad del producto

Page 25: Build and test all

#GX24

Otras herramientas

Page 26: Build and test all

#GX24

•  GXUnit •  Security Scanner •  KBDoctor •  Monkop

Desarrollador Tester

Herramientas para apoyar QA

•  Open Device Lab Uruguay •  TestLink •  Mantis

#GX24 #GX3533

Page 27: Build and test all

Resumiendo S

Page 28: Build and test all

#GX24

con GXtest 3.0 ...

•  Generación automática de pruebas •  Pruebas funcionales de regresión •  Web, Mobile, o ambos!

•  Pruebas unitarias de UI •  + pruebas sobre procs con GXUnit

•  Scripts para pruebas de performance •  vs Web, o servicios de backend

•  Integración con WS, DBMS, procesos batch. •  Documentación automática

#GX24 #GX3533

Page 29: Build and test all

NO MORE EXCUSES Y

Page 30: Build and test all

http://genexus.com/gxtest/

http://www.abstracta.com.uy/

http://blog.abstracta.com.uy

http://gxtest.abstracta.com.uy/wiki

http://groups.google.com/group/gxtest

http://twitter.com/GXtest

http://www.youtube.com/user/AbstractaLabs

Page 31: Build and test all

Sebastián Grattarola t @sebagra

¡Gracias! ¿Preguntas?

#GX3533

?